DrogoKhaI / Fractal-Rehber

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Fractal Bitcoin Node Kurulum Rehberi

Merhabalar.

Binance tarafından desteklenen ve Eylül ayında tokeni çıkacak olan Fractal Bitcoin projesinde bir node kuracağız.

Node kurulum süreci ve ayrıntılı rehberi aşağıda bulabilirsiniz.

image

Fractal Bitcoin Nedir?

Fractal Bitcoin, sonsuz katmanları yinelemeli olarak ölçeklendirmek için Bitcoin Core kodunu kullanan tek Bitcoin ölçeklendirme çözümüdür. Bu, Bitcoin'e uygulanan dünyadaki ilk sanallaştırma yöntemidir. Fractal, Bitcoin blok zincirini, Bitcoin ana zincirindeki tutarlılığı bozmadan ölçeklenebilir bir bilgi işlem sistemine kademeli olarak genişletir. Güçlü araçlar ve destek ile Fractal üzerine inşa etmek oldukça basittir.

Gereksinimler

Gereksinim Açıklama
İşletim Sistemi Ubuntu 22.04 veya daha yeni bir sürüm
Bellek (RAM) En az 4 GB
Disk Alanı En az 100 GB boş disk alanı

Kurulum

  1. Paketlerin Kurulumu:
sudo apt update && sudo apt upgrade -y
sudo apt install curl build-essential pkg-config libssl-dev git wget jq make gcc chrony -y
  1. Fractal Reposunu Çekme:
git clone https://github.com/fractal-bitcoin/fractald-release.git
  1. Dizine Gitme:
cd /root/fractald-release/fractald-x86_64-linux-gnu
  1. Data Klasörünü Oluşturma:
mkdir data
  1. Konfigürasyon Dosyasını Kopyalama:
cp ./bitcoin.conf ./data
  1. Servis Oluşturma:
tee /etc/systemd/system/fractald.service > /dev/null <<EOF
[Unit]
Description=Fractal Node
After=network.target
[Service]
User=root
ExecStart=/root/fractald-release/fractald-x86_64-linux-gnu/bin/bitcoind -datadir=/root/fractald-release/fractald-x86_64-linux-gnu/data/ -maxtipage=504576000
Restart=always
RestartSec=3
LimitNOFILE=infinity
[Install]
WantedBy=multi-user.target
EOF
sudo systemctl daemon-reload && \
sudo systemctl enable fractald && \
sudo systemctl start fractald

Log Kontrol

sudo journalctl -u fractald -fo cat

7. Cüzdan Oluşturma

7.1: Cüzdan Adını Belirleyin

Öncelikle, oluşturmak istediğiniz cüzdan için bir ad belirleyin ve bu adı bir değişkene atayın:

echo 'export CUZDAN="cuzdan_adiniz"' >> $HOME/.bashrc && source $HOME/.bashrc

Not: cuzdan_adiniz kısmını, oluşturmak istediğiniz cüzdanın adıyla değiştirin.

7.2: Cüzdan Oluşturma Komutlarını Çalıştırın

Terminalde aşağıdaki komutları sırasıyla çalıştırarak cüzdan oluşturun:

cd /root/fractald-release/fractald-x86_64-linux-gnu/bin
./bitcoin-wallet -wallet="$CUZDAN" -legacy create

Bu adımlar sonucunda, belirlediğiniz isimde yeni bir cüzdan oluşturmuş olacaksınız.

Ekran Resmi 2024-07-15 22 51 53

  1. Cüzdan Private Key Alma:

Aşağıdaki komutla private keyinizi öğrenebilirsiniz. Komutta herhangi bir yeri değiştirmenize gerek yok.

cd /root/fractald-release/fractald-x86_64-linux-gnu/bin
./bitcoin-wallet -wallet=/root/.bitcoin/wallets/$CUZDAN/wallet.dat -dumpfile=/root/.bitcoin/wallets/$CUZDAN/MyPK.dat dump
cd
cat .bitcoin/wallets/$CUZDAN/MyPK.dat

Ekran Resmi 2024-07-20 23 51 03


Unisat Wallet'a Cüzdan Import Etme

  1. Unisat Wallet'ı İndirin
    • Cüzdanı açın.

Ekran Resmi 2024-07-21 00 00 12

  1. Ayarlar Menüsüne Girin
    • Ekranın sol üst köşesindeki wallet #1'e tıklayın ve ardından sağ üst köşedeki "+" simgesine tıklayın.

1

  1. Private Key ile Geri Yükleme
    • "Single private key geri yükle" seçeneğini seçin.

1  (1)

  1. Private Key’i Yapıştırın
    • Size verilen private key’i ilgili alana yapıştırın.

1  (2)

  1. Cüzdan Türünü Seçin
    • Cüzdan türü olarak "Legacy" seçeneğini işaretleyin.

1  (3)

Beni X'te takip etmeyi unutmayın

About